#4911c1 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4911c1 is composed of 28.6% red, 6.7% green and 75.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 62.2% cyan, 91.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 24.3% black. It has a hue angle of 259.1 degrees, a saturation of 83.8% and a lightness of 41.2%. #4911c1 color hex could be obtained by blending #9222ff with #000083. Closest websafe color is: #3300cc.

Shades and Tints of #4911c1
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#05010d is the darkest color, while #fbfaff is the lightest one.

Tones of #4911c1
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#666270 is the less saturated color, while #4301d1 is the most saturated one.
